Overview:

A Design Engineer I designs battery components and tooling for automotive battery production equipment under the guidance/mentorship of experience design engineers as assigned from the department Manager/Director.  A Design Engineer I will perform routine engineering tasks under the direction of the department manager and experienced design engineers while gaining the skills needed to lead and manage projects independently.
